.divider{width:100%;height:1px;background-color:#eee;margin:40px 0}.event-block{display:flex;padding:15px;border:1px solid #EEEEEE;margin-bottom:40px;min-height:400px;width:100%;flex-wrap:wrap}.event-image{width:50%;min-height:400px;background-color:#fff;display:flex;align-items:start;justify-content:center;overflow:hidden;margin:0;padding:0}.event-image img{width:300px;height:auto;object-fit:contain;max-height:100%;display:block;margin:0;padding:0}.event-content{width:50%;padding-left:10px;display:flex;flex-direction:column;justify-content:space-between}.event-meta{font-size:14px;color:#666;margin-bottom:8px}.event-image a:hover{cursor:pointer}.event-title{font-size:24px;font-weight:700;margin-bottom:12px;line-height:normal}.event-description{font-size:16px;line-height:1.5;margin-bottom:20px}.event-price{font-size:18px;font-weight:700;margin-bottom:15px}.event-button{background-color:#7a1f24;color:#fff;text-align:center;padding:12px 24px;text-decoration:none;display:inline-block;font-size:16px;transition:background-color .3s ease}.event-button:hover{background-color:#5a151a}@media(max-width:1100px){.event-title{font-size:18px;margin-bottom:10px}}@media(max-width:768px){h2{font-size:24px;margin:15px}.event-title{font-size:20px;margin-bottom:10px}.divider{margin:30px 0}.event-block{flex-direction:column;min-height:auto}.event-image,.event-image img{width:100%;height:auto}.event-content{width:100%;padding:20px}}.page-bottom-space{height:60px}
/*# sourceMappingURL=/cdn/shop/t/34/compiled_assets/styles.css.map */
